Mr. Speaker, today, on the International Day for the Elimination of Violence Against Women, our government is clear: Violence against women must end. Too many women still live in fear and too many children grow up in homes marked by abuse. This is unacceptable
In Port Moody—Coquitlam, I thank Tri-City Transitions, the Soroptimist's warm place for women and SHARE Family & Community Services. They are lifelines. They offer shelter, support and hope.
To the women who bravely step forward and to those who walk beside them, we honour their courage. Our government is investing $224 million over five years to prevent gender-based violence and expand survivor supports. We will not stop until every woman can live free from violence.
